Moreover, are composite toe and steel toe the same?

Composite toe is made of non-metal materials like Kevlar, plastic, fiber glass and carbon fiber. On the other hand, as the name suggest, steel toe caps are completely made of thin sheets of steel. Therefore, composite toe caps are lighter than the steel toe ones and are more comfortable.

Beside above, can you wear rigger boots on a building site? Conclusion. Although Rigger boots are not legally banned, they may be prohibited on certain building sites and construction jobs. These workwear boots are stylish and easy to pull on however riggers do not provide sufficient ankle and foot support which causes a higher risk of injury.

Furthermore, do you need boots for construction?

OSHA standards require puncture-resistant and slip-resistant footwear for construction workers. Safety boots on construction sites also need considerable impact and shear protection to shield workers from falling objects or heavy equipment.

Do you need steel toe boots for construction?

That said, steel toe boots are not a requirement, and many contractors and tradespeople prefer not to wear them because they’re heavier than standards boots, and they provide less flexibility in the toe area.

Does alloy toe meet OSHA standards?

Both alloy toe caps and composite toe caps are approved by OSHA but talking of the level of safety, alloy toe caps will not crack that easily as they are made of steel counterparts. On the other hand, composite toe caps do not set off metal detectors while the alloy toe caps do.

What are builder boots called?

A rigger boot is a particular type of pull-on safety boot in the United Kingdom. The name “rigger” comes from the fact that they were standard issue for workers on the offshore oil rigs in the North Sea, but are nowadays worn by most types of manual worker as a general purpose workboot.

What’s the difference between alloy toe and steel toe?

Most recently, Alloy toe safety boots have been gaining quite the loyal following. While they are as strong as steel, the only real difference is in the materials and components used in construction. Alloy toes are made from lightweight materials such as titanium, aluminum or a combination of other light materials.
